Азы работы Linux для начинающих
Linux выступает собой операционную платформой с доступным первоначальным кодом. ОС появилась в 1991 году благодаря финскому специалисту Линусу Торвальдсу. Ныне vavada рабочее зеркало применяется на серверах, индивидуальных машинах, портативных гаджетах и интегрированных системах.
Доступный код дает право любому юзеру изучать, переделывать и распространять систему. Программисты со всего мира делают лепту в развитие ядра и программных решений. Такой метод дает высокую стабильность и защищённость.
Система бесплатна для применения. Пользователи не платят за права и способны устанавливать вавада на произвольное объём ПК. Сбережение средств превращает продукт интересным для обучающих институтов и малого предпринимательства.
Адаптивность конфигурации отличает ОС среди конкурентов. Владельцы определяют графический интерфейс, пакет приложений и характеристики функционирования по своему усмотрению. Возможности индивидуализации практически безграничны.
Что это за платформа и чем она отличается от Windows
Организация ОС строится на основах Unix. Ядро регулирует техническими мощностями, а клиентские программы работают в изолированном окружении. Модульная конструкция даёт устойчивость и защиту от неполадок.
Схема распространения принципиально разнится от частных решений. Исходный исходник открыт каждому желающим для исследования и переделки. Windows применяет проприетарную модель создания.
Каталоговая архитектура выстроена по-иному. Вместо дисков C:, D:, E: используется единое иерархию директорий с основанием в /. Служебные документы хранятся в /etc, утилиты в /usr/bin, личные директории в /home.
Администрирование утилитами осуществляется через пакетные менеджеры. Инсталляция и актуализация программ осуществляется централизовано из репозиториев. В вавада казино юзеры скачивают установщики с разных веб-страниц.
Разрешения к ресурсам организованы ограниченнее. Обычный юзер не способен корректировать критические данные без открытого увеличения привилегий.
Дистрибутивы Linux
Версия представляет собой готовую сборку операционной платформы. Каждая версия включает ядро, коллекцию приложений, графическую среду и возможности настройки.
Ubuntu признаётся распространённым решением для неопытных пользователей. Версия обеспечивает простую инсталляцию, удобный среду и детальную справочную информацию. Выпуски с долгосрочной обслуживанием приобретают улучшения в период пяти лет.
Fedora нацелена на новейшие технологии и свежее программное софт. Специалисты стремительно вводят актуальные возможности. Дистрибутив подойдёт любителям, намеренным работать с передовыми средствами.
Debian прославлен стабильностью и безотказностью. Пакеты претерпевают тщательное тестирование перед интеграцией в репозиторий. Системные специалисты обычно определяют vavada для жизненно важных конфигураций.
Arch предназначен для искушённых владельцев. Размещение предполагает мануальной конфигурации через командную строку. Принцип дистрибутива включает абсолютный надзор над платформой.
Mint разработан на базе Ubuntu с упором на эргономичность и встроенными декодерами для медиаконтента.
Файловая структура Linux
Структура папок отсчитывается с базовой папки /. Все документы, директории и устройства располагаются в рамках данного единого структуры. Отсутствие букв томов улучшает навигацию.
Каталог /bin хранит основные исполнимые файлы. Инструкции ls, cp, mv и иные базовые инструменты находятся в этом месте и предоставлены любым юзерам.
Каталог /etc включает настроечные данные. Опции сети, параметры сервисов и служебные конфигурации находятся в данной каталоге. Управляющие корректируют файлы для корректировки работы вавада.
Каталог /home включает пользовательские папки владельцев. Каждый аккаунт получает выделенную папку для файлов и параметров утилит.
Директория /var служит для динамических информации. Журналы платформы, буфер утилит и временные документы записываются здесь.
Каталог /tmp отведена для краткосрочного содержания. Данные автоматически уничтожаются при рестарте.
Подключение носителей происходит в /mnt или /media. Флешки подключаются как дочерние директории.
Терминал и консольная строка: зачем они требуются и как с ними привыкнуть
Консоль даёт прямой связь к платформе через текстовые команды. Оболочка обеспечивает возможность совершать действия скорее визуальных приложений. Различные системные действия нуждаются работы в консольной оболочке.
Утилита ls демонстрирует список папки. Флаг -l показывает развёрнутую данные о данных. Перемещение по каталогам производится через cd с вводом маршрута.
Формирование документов осуществляется утилитой touch. Удаление производится через rm, клонирование через cp. Транспортировка и смену имени выполняет команда mv.
Права доступа модифицируются утилитой chmod. Инструкция воспринимает числительные или буквенные представления. Владельца данных переназначает chown с заданием пользователя.
Просмотр символьных документов возможен через cat или less. Первая утилита выводит весь файл, следующая обеспечивает возможность просматривать по страницам. Редактирование реализуется в nano или vim.
Нахождение документов производит команда find с опциями расположения. Обнаружение символов внутри документов осуществляет grep. Подстановка по Tab облегчает печать в vavada.
Юзеры и коллективы: схема защищённости и регулирование доступом
Система распределяет полномочия пользователей для ограждения данных. Каждый профиль приобретает неповторимый номер UID. Обычные юзеры не способны корректировать системные файлы.
Главный пользователь root обладает абсолютными привилегиями. Учётная запись обеспечивает возможность совершать любые операции без барьеров. Регулярная деятельность от имени root не не одобряется.
Команда sudo на время увеличивает права. Пользователь производит управленческие действия, набирая личный код. После выполнения права откатываются к рядовому состоянию.
Группы собирают юзеров для коллективного взаимодействия. Данные закреплены хозяину и группе. Конфигурация прав определяет считывание, запись и исполнение.
Управление юзерами включает манипуляции:
- Создание профиля командой useradd
- Уничтожение через userdel
- Смена ключа доступа инструментом passwd
- Включение в коллектив инструкцией usermod с опцией -aG
- Просмотр коллективов инструкцией groups
Файл /etc/passwd содержит информацию об учётных записях в вавада казино.
Драйверы и компоненты: как Linux сотрудничает с аппаратурой
Ядро системы платформы содержит предустановленные модули управления для преимущественного числа компонентов. Самостоятельное обнаружение компонентов осуществляется при старте. Графические адаптеры, сетевые контроллеры и звуковые адаптеры в большинстве случаев функционируют сразу.
Компоненты центрального компонента представляют собой подключаемые модули управления. Инструкция lsmod демонстрирует список работающих компонентов. Загрузка нового модуля осуществляется через modprobe, удаление через rmmod.
Коммерческие программные модули нуждаются самостоятельной инсталляции. Изготовители NVIDIA и AMD обеспечивают частные программные модули для наивысшей эффективности. Инсталляция выполняется через модульные управляющие программы или программы установки.
Утилита lspci демонстрирует активные PCI-компоненты. Инструмент lsusb выводит сведения об USB-оборудовании. Полные данные размещены в папках /proc и /sys.
Файл /dev хранит особые файлы аппаратуры. Физические носители представлены как /dev/sda, тома индексируются /dev/sda1, /dev/sda2. Работа осуществляется через просмотр и модификацию в эти файлы.
Команда dmesg показывает информацию центрального компонента о установленном компонентах и помогает обнаруживать проблемы в вавада.
Инсталляция софта
Пакетные менеджеры упрощают размещение программного ПО. Платформа скачивает модули из хранилищ, контролирует требования и регулирует программы. Объединённый метод облегчает управление ПО.
Менеджер APT используется в сборках на основе Debian. Команда apt install ставит приложение с самостоятельной загрузкой компонентов. Актуализация реестра выполняется через apt update, обновление программ через apt upgrade.
Система DNF используется в Fedora и производных дистрибутивах. Размещение утилиты выполняется утилитой dnf install, удаление через dnf remove.
Система управления Pacman применяется в Arch и производных системах. Команда pacman -S ставит компонент, pacman -R уничтожает.
Snap-модули включают утилиту со полным набором библиотеками. Обособленная пространство гарантирует безопасность. Установка осуществляется утилитой snap install.
Flatpak предоставляет другой тип универсальных пакетов. Программы работают в контейнере с ограниченным правами. Команда flatpak install устанавливает ПО из Flathub в vavada.
Задачи и службы: как отслеживать, прекращать и рестартовать задачи
Программы выступают собой запущенные утилиты в системе. Любой процесс получает неповторимый номер PID. Операционная платформа назначает мощности между активными процессами.
Утилита ps демонстрирует перечень активных задач. Параметр aux показывает все программы с развёрнутой данными. Программа top показывает программы в текущем времени.
Остановка программы осуществляется утилитой kill с заданием PID. Сигнал SIGTERM запрашивает программу грамотно остановиться. Команда SIGKILL немедленно останавливает программу.
Сервисы функционируют в невидимом формате и включаются самостоятельно. Инструмент systemd администрирует демонами через инструкцию systemctl.
Главные действия со демонами:
- Запуск командой systemctl start
- Прекращение через systemctl stop
- Рестарт командой systemctl restart
- Просмотр положения через systemctl status
- Установка автостарта инструкцией systemctl enable
- Деактивация через systemctl disable
Инструкция journalctl выводит журналы служб в вавада казино.
Полезные подсказки новичку
Приступайте освоение с дружелюбного версии. Ubuntu или Linux Mint предлагают понятную размещение и простой среду. Оконные средства позволяют производить операции без консольной консоли.
Создайте резервную копию критичных данных перед опытами. Изучение ОС имеет возможность спровоцировать к ошибкам настройки. Систематическое резервное дублирование убережёт информацию.
Познавайте терминал шаг за шагом. Приступайте с элементарных инструкций навигации и взаимодействия с документами. Упражнение усиливает умения эффективнее изучения инструкций.
Обращайтесь к официальную справочную информацию дистрибутива. Wiki-страницы включают решения распространённых неполадок. Обсуждения пользователей содействуют обнаружить ответы на запросы.
Модернизируйте систему периодически. Свежие модули вмещают улучшения безопасности и новые опции.
Не функционируйте непрерывно от имени суперпользователя. Используйте sudo только для административных операций. Контроль полномочий уменьшает вероятность разрушения ОС.
Экспериментируйте с многочисленными утилитами. Хранилища предлагают тысячи бесплатных программ. Опробование приложений содействует найти наилучшие инструменты.
